" The most important part of President Trump's address was when he discussed the displaced peoples of the savage conflicts in the Middle East. While not naming specific regions, the President stated that the "most important thing is that we will support and aid our regional allies in allowing displaced peoples to return to their homes and rebuild their tattered ruins".
"During my time in Iraq, the Christians, Yazidis, Muslims displaced did not want to come to America. They wanted to return to their homes to rebuild their lives and villages and maintain their community legacies."
